So, my first impression is that they perfectly know, what they are doing. I was not overwhelmed by the megalomaniac plans to conquer the universe. They have a very clean, simple and realistic point-to-point strategy, mostly related to the propulsion system. Regarding the vehicle - for now its just the preferred concept without solved details.
When speaking about the engine, they used already developed and proved technologies and they even did some work on joining and testing them together as one connected system. There was only one unproved technology left - precooling system. In the mid 2010 they were preparing to test this last piece of puzzle and as FutureSpaceTourist pointed out, they are going to launch those tests this summer. The point-to-point strategy gave them the advantage to be able to request the funds not for the all-new complex, complicated and expensive engine, but rather to the separate technologies, that can have also other applications, not only in the SABRE engine. It means, that even if the Skylon will never be realized, they will be usefull in the other industry areas. What I found very interesting is that they were able to collect (thanks to that kind of strategy) relatively a lot of money. They started with the specific studies/analysis with the costs of hundreds of thousands Eur, then they were working with the millions and now they collected tens of millions in funds. That is impressive. So when they claim that there are the investors ready to spent 350M USD after the successfull precooler test, it is not a surprise for me. Honestly, if I be the investor, I would really consider to give them some money for the engine technology development.
Another story is the vehicle. Because they are concentrating almost all the efforts to the propulsion, vehicle is now in its concept stage. They made the preliminary work on the aerodynamics and some subsystems, but it seemed to me that they didn't figure out some of the important details. The thermal protection system is one of the examples - I surprised them a bit with that question. They said that they can use some sort of the modern ceramic tiles, but when I argue by the complexity, expense and the different size/shape of almost all of the tiles on the Space Shuttle, I didn't receive any good answer. It means for me that there is still the probability, that the design of the vehicle can change, as they start the detailed work on it in the next phase. I also couldn't resist to use the Scott's note that it would snap in half on reentry. They answered in detail and generally it was about the argument, that the vehicle will have the very low weight during the reentry compared to the takeoff and also it will have very provident trajectory.
To summarize it, they absolutely convinced me that the SABRE engine is the right thing to do and I am sure it can be realized. Regarding the Skylon vehicle, well, it belongs to the group of the much realistic European vehicles, however I am carefull in this case. If it ever became reality, we are talking about beyond 2025 timeframe.
